Trae AI IDE新手入门教程:字节跳动AI编程工具完整使用指南
2026年,AI编程工具赛道又杀入一匹黑马。字节跳动推出的Trae AI IDE,以全中文界面和免费策略迅速积累600万用户,成为今年最受关注的AI开发工具。作为国产AI原生IDE的代表,Trae从安装到上手几乎零门槛,即便是从未接触过编程工具的新手,也能在10分钟内写出第一个可用项目。本文将用保姆级教程,带你从零掌握Trae的核心功能。
一、Trae AI IDE是什么?
Trae是字节跳动旗下的AI原生集成开发环境(IDE),深度集成大模型编程能力,支持中文交互。与传统IDE(如VS Code)不同,Trae从底层设计就融入了AI能力——不是简单的代码补全插件,而是将AI融入开发全流程。
Trae的核心定位:让非程序员也能快速上手编程的工具。它的Builder模式允许用户用自然语言描述需求,系统自动拆解任务、生成代码并运行。最新版本还新增了SOLO自主编码模式,能处理更复杂的跨文件项目。
截至目前,Trae国际版月活跃用户达160万,周均使用天数接近5天,数据相当亮眼。
二、安装与首次配置
下载地址
访问Trae官网(trae.ai)或在对应系统的应用商店搜索「Trae」即可下载。支持Windows、macOS和Linux三大平台。安装包约200MB,安装过程全中文引导,无需翻墙。
首次启动配置
- 账号注册/登录:支持微信、Github账号登录,免费使用基础功能
- 选择主题和字体:默认深色主题,护眼效果不错,也可选浅色模式
- 配置API Key(可选):如需连接Claude或GPT-4,可在设置中添加自己的API Key;若不配置则使用Trae内置模型
- 安装中文语言包:默认已是中文,无需额外配置
整个配置流程不超过5分钟,没有复杂的插件安装或环境变量设置。
三、核心功能详解
1. Builder模式:用说话来写代码
Builder是Trae最具差异化的功能。在侧边栏打开Builder面板,输入自然语言需求,比如「帮我用Python写一个计算器,支持加减乘除和历史记录」,Trae会自动:
- 拆解任务结构(创建文件、定义函数、添加UI逻辑)
- 自动配置开发环境依赖
- 生成完整可运行代码
- 提供运行和调试选项
实测输入一个完整的需求描述,Trae在10秒内生成了约150行Python代码,包含基础GUI界面和操作逻辑。对于想快速验证想法的新手来说,这个效率是传统开发方式的数十倍。
2. 智能代码补全
在编辑器中编写代码时,Trae会根据当前文件上下文、语法规则和项目结构,提供比传统IDE更精准的补全建议。与普通IDE的单行补全不同,Trae支持:
- 整段代码补全:不仅补全函数名,还能补全完整函数或代码块
- 项目感知:理解项目已有接口,自动填充正确参数类型和返回值
- 风格适配:学习你的编码风格,调整补全建议的格式
在编辑区输入「#」符号可快速唤起AI补全,输入报错相关问题还能得到精准修复建议,无需频繁切换到搜索引擎。
3. 多文件重构与跨文件理解
Trae基于GPT-4o级别的跨文件理解能力,可以处理涉及多个文件的复杂重构任务。比如:
输入需求:「把项目里所有使用print语句的地方改成logging模块」——Trae会自动扫描项目中所有Python文件,找出所有print调用,逐个替换为标准logging格式,并在文件中添加import语句。
4. 语音输入与图片转代码
这两个功能是Trae的亮点创新:
- 语音输入:点击麦克风图标,用语音描述需求,适合移动办公或懒得打字时使用
- 图片转代码:上传一张UI截图(网页、App界面均可),Trae自动将其转化为HTML+CSS代码,稍作修改就能使用
图片转代码功能对于前端初学者尤其有用——看到喜欢的页面设计,直接截图就能得到代码,再也不用从零摸索。
5. SOLO自主编码模式
SOLO是Trae v2.0新增的自主编码模式,适合处理复杂的多步骤任务。与Builder模式不同,SOLO能:
- 自动拆解大型项目为多个子任务
- 跨多个文件进行修改和关联
- 自动处理依赖关系和版本兼容问题
- 在国际版用户中使用率达44%,中国版上线后30天内获得30%开发者采纳
四、实战项目:用Trae十分钟做一个待办清单
让我们通过一个具体项目,完整体验Trae的开发流程:
第一步:创建项目
点击「新建项目」,输入项目名称「MyTodo」,选择技术栈为「Web(HTML+CSS+JS)」。Trae会自动创建基础项目结构。
第二步:用自然语言描述需求
在Builder面板输入:「创建一个待办清单应用,功能包括:添加任务、标记完成、删除任务、数据保存在localStorage,界面简洁美观」
第三步:审查与调整
Trae生成代码后,会展示修改预览。你可以逐行审查,不满意的地方直接在预览窗口修改描述让它重新生成。
第四步:运行与调试
点击「运行」按钮,Trae启动内置预览窗口,实时显示应用效果。调试时可以直接在代码中添加断点,或让Trae解释某段代码的功能。
实际耗时
整个流程实测约8-12分钟(不含手动调整时间)。对于一个功能完整的待办清单应用,这个效率远超传统开发方式。
五、新手常见问题与解决
Q1:Trae是免费的吗?
是的,基础版完全免费,包含Builder模式和SOLO模式的核心功能。付费版提供更高配的模型、更长的上下文窗口和优先排队通道。
Q2:没有编程基础能学会吗?
完全可以。Trae的设计目标就是降低编程门槛。但建议至少了解基础的编程概念(如变量、函数、循环),这样才能更好地描述需求和审核AI生成的代码。
Q3:代码质量怎么样?
实测简单项目的代码质量较高,遵循PEP8规范,有基本注释。但涉及复杂业务逻辑时,建议仔细审查和测试。AI生成代码不等同于生产级代码,始终需要人工把关。
Q4:与Cursor、Claude Code相比如何?
Trae的优势在于中文友好度和上手速度,Cursor在自定义配置上更灵活,Claude Code在终端场景下更强大。三者各有侧重,可以根据需求组合使用。
Q5:生成的代码有版权问题吗?
Trae生成的代码属于用户所有,无版权限制,可以商用。但如果是复制粘贴已有开源项目片段,则需遵守原项目的开源协议。
六、实用技巧总结
- 需求描述要具体:「帮我写一个网页」太模糊,「帮我写一个展示产品列表的网页,每行3个卡片,点击跳转到详情页」效果更好
- 先跑通再优化:先用AI快速出一个能用版本,再逐步迭代优化,比一步到位更高效
- 用好图片转代码:前端设计遇到瓶颈时,截图参考页面直接转化,效率翻倍
- 结合传统学习:Trae是辅助工具,不是替代学习。建议用它快速验证想法,同时通过阅读生成代码来学习编程逻辑
- 管理好上下文:复杂项目避免一次性给太多需求,分步实现效果更稳定
七、总结
Trae AI IDE用极低的学习成本和免费策略,正在重新定义「编程入门」这件事。对于从未写过代码的新手,它是一个非常好的起点——不需要配置复杂的开发环境,不需要记忆大量语法规则,用自然语言就能快速看到成果。对于有经验的开发者,它也是提升效率的利器。
建议的上手路径:从Builder模式的简单项目开始 → 逐步加入代码审查和手动修改习惯 → 尝试SOLO模式处理更复杂任务 → 最终形成「AI辅助+人工把关」的混合开发工作流。工具在进化,学习方式也在进化,主动拥抱才是最优解。
相关阅读推荐:AI编程工具免费选择指南:从新手到专业开发者的最佳方案 | Claude Code使用教程新手入门:从零掌握AI代理式编程 | AI自动标注工具使用教程:三步快速完成数据标注
本文关键词:Trae AI IDE,字节跳动AI编程工具,AI IDE新手教程,AI编程工具,国产IDE推荐,AI代码生成,Builder模式教程,编程入门工具
版权声明
本文仅代表个人观点。
本文系AI辅助作者原创,未经许可,转载请保留原文链接。

发表评论